KnE Learn Launches the Foundations of Inter- and Transdisciplinary Research Knowledge Track

Published on January 8, 2024

As we usher in a new year, we’re proud and excited to introduce our latest knowledge track: The Foundations of Inter- and Transdisciplinary Research, a user-friendly digital learning programme created especially for researchers and other higher education professionals eager to enhance their skills and master inter and transdisciplinary research methods.

The programme is focused on nurturing research excellence, offering short, accessible modules that cover the core principles, methodologies, and best practices of inter and transdisciplinary research with the guidance of an expert.

While most courses can be completed in under two hours, course participants are offered the flexibility of pausing and resuming courses and modules at their convenience. If participants are uncertain about wanting to commit to the full programme, they can also enrol in separate courses.

About the Online Courses

The courses progress from theoretical and technical explanations of inter and transdisciplinarity to a more practical approach. This shift permits learners to apply their newfound knowledge directly to their research endeavors. All course modules are engaging, featuring informative worksheets, interactive exercises, videos, knowledge checks, infographics, and more.

The first course, Introduction to Transdisciplinary Research, defines, explains, and dissects major transdisciplinary research concepts, principles, objectives, and phases.

Co-designing Transdisciplinary Research, the second course in this programme, dives into framing techniques, describes how to build teams, and details the foundations of the theory of change and its application.

Co-producing New Knowledge is the third course of this knowledge track and touches on co-production processes, the three types of knowledge, and effective management styles and techniques for diverse teams.

The final course in this programme, Co-creating Pathways to Impact, explores the various approaches and communication strategies that could be employed to ensure the integration and application of transdisciplinary research in different scenarios or within a variety of contexts, enhancing its impact.

The Transdisciplinary Research Expert

Tobias Buser, the Executive Secretary of the Global Alliance for Inter- and Transdisciplinarity, is the guiding force of this programme. He is continuously enhancing capabilities and promoting global cooperation to effectively tackle urgent societal challenges through innovative research methodologies and solidified institutional frameworks. He has published numerous research articles in collaboration with fellow industry experts. His research predominantly centers on renewable energy and various facets of social and urban sustainability.
